Brenda MacGibbon (1944-2022)
It is with sadness that we learned of the passing of Brenda MacGibbon in Montreal on October 7.
Brenda MacGibbon was a member of the CRM and its Statistics Laboratory. She studied mathematics at McGill University, obtaining her PhD in 1970. She was the first woman to chair the Statistical Sciences Grant Selection Committee of the NSERC and was a Fellow of the Institute of Mathematical Statistics.
Brenda MacGibbon was known for her work on minimax estimation under constrained parameters spaces, and held positions at the Department of Decision Sciences and Management Information Systems at Concordia University and later at the Département de mathématiques of Université du Québec à Montréal.
